porphyritic definition

por·phy·ritic (pôr′fə ritik)

adjective

  1. of porphyry
  2. like porphyry; having distinct crystals in a fine-grained mass

Etymology: ME porphiritike < ML porphyriticus < L porphyrites < Gr porphyritēs
